Madonna, 56, took to Instagram to set the record straight after her manager Guy Oseary shot down rumours that the diva dissed Gaga and called her "a copycat" on a leaked song called 'Two Steps Behind'.

"There are those who want to shut me up but they cannot! We still live in a world that discriminates against women. (They) are people that are so hateful," Madonna wrote.

She went on accusing media of trying to create feuds that don't exist. "They want to create feuds between strong women that do not exist! I do not wish ill will towards any other female artist and I never have!" she continued. "The world is big enough for all of us! I will fight for my rights as an artist, a human and a woman till the end of my days! Because I am a #rebelheart."
